Nasser K. Altorki is a distinguished thoracic surgeon and researcher whose work has fundamentally shaped the understanding and adoption of minimally invasive and robotic-assisted techniques in thoracic surgery. Based at a leading academic medical center, Altorki has built an impressive body of scholarship centered on robotic lobectomy, thymectomy, esophagectomy, and pulmonary surgery outcomes — areas where his contributions have earned hundreds of citations and broad clinical influence. Among his most celebrated work, Altorki's 2014 comparative study of robotic versus thoracoscopic lobectomy (128 citations) established critical evidence guiding surgeons in selecting surgical approaches, while his investigations into robotic thymectomy — including feasibility for large thymomas and the learning curve associated with adoption — have helped standardize a technique now gaining momentum at academic centers nationwide. His national database analyses of thymic tumor resection and robotic esophagectomy further demonstrate his commitment to large-scale, outcomes-driven research. Beyond technique, Altorki has examined systemic issues such as hospital readmission rates and length-of-stay variability following lobectomy, challenging assumptions about quality metrics in surgical care. His innovative work on 3D-printed titanium sternal reconstruction and early robotic pericardial cyst resection underscores a career defined by technical creativity and scholarly rigor, making him an essential reference for any researcher in thoracic surgery.
